Python采集神器:文章与图片轻松搞定

优采云 发布时间: 2023-12-27 10:58

大家好,作为一位专注于Python采集前沿技术的数据工程师,每日所面对的信息量庞杂,文章与图片多如繁星。那么,用Python怎样才能够深入发掘出这些珍贵的信息资源呢?下面就由我为您好好讲解一下Python采集文章和图片的具体方法和高效策略吧!

一、了解Python采集的基本概念

首先,让我们先来简单了解下Python采集。Python采集,也即用Python语言实现网络信息自动化下载及后续处理。编写出这么一个程序后,我们就能够从各式各样的网站寻找适合自己的文章和照片,再作进一步的分析和使用了。

二、选择合适的库进行数据采集

在Python数据收集环节,我们可选用几款常用的工具,包括了BeautifulSoup及Scrapy。前者为一款强大又高效的HTML解析引擎,助您轻便提取所需内容;后者则为功能齐全的网络爬虫架构,确保数据收集高效稳定。

三、使用XPath或CSS选择器进行数据提取

倘若您在尝试数据挖掘,那么请自如运用XPath与CSS选择器,以便快捷有效地发掘网页中的关键内容。前者,即XPath,是专为处理XML文档而设的导航及寻查方式;后者,也就是CSS选择器,则在html元素选择方*敏*感*词*有强大作用!学会并精通这两个利器,便可轻易地从繁杂的网页信息中,获取到文章标题、正文文本、以及作者信息等等。

四、处理网页中的反爬机制

为了避免网站被爬虫访问,许多站长采用了特殊手段,如添加验证码和限制IP访问次数等。作为Python开发者,我们应理解并掌握此类方法,并用合适的代码进行解决。例如,采用代理IP可以掩盖实际身份,利用验证码识别技术则可实现自动破解。

五、下载并保存文章和图片

在获取相应的文章与图片之后,请尽早将它们保存在您本地设备上。Python为您提供了很多便捷工具:如使用requests库完成HTTP请求并将结果存入本地文件;再者,借助PIL库对图片进行精细调整和整饰,从而满足您的特定需求。

六、注意合法合规

在用Python进行数据收集时,务必坚守合法合规之准则,切勿侵害他人权益或从事*敏*感*词*。另外,请留意网站OUY使用规定以及版权事宜,遵循相应法规及道义底线。

七、持续学习和实践

在此款末尾分享一个窍门给大家:常常学习与实践,这对于提升Python收集技能至关重要。唯有勇于采纳新知,积极尝试新技术,并把这些运用到实际操作中,我们才能在Python收集领域取得更大突破。

我们在此希望您能从本篇文章中学到关于Python采集文章及图片方面的深刻见解。希望这些知识能对您日常生活和工作有所帮助。如您有任何问题或需求,请随时联系我们。感激不尽!

参考资料:

1.《Python网络数据采集》

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线